Potato Custard Pie. —Nicely mashed potatoes, 1/2 cups; sugar, 2 cups; milk, 1 qt.; eggs, 5; a little salt, and any flavoring desired. Directions —Beat the eggs well, mix all, and dip into the pans made ready with the usual paste, or crust, and bake the same as custard pie. Sweet Potato Pie. —Sweet potatoes make an equally nice pie, for all who, like myself, are fond of them, treated the same as their Irish brethren above. , Remarks. —Sweet potatoes make a richer pie than the common potato, as much so as good squash makes a pie richer, in quality and flavor, than common pumpkin; but as the Irish potato keeps the best, a pie can be made of them, after the sweet ones are out of season.
